Wheel Alignment Adjustment





WHEEL ALIGNMENT


Adjustment


CAMBER





If camber is exceeds the standard value, adjust with adjusting bolt
(1) in front lower link (2).

Camber: Refer to "Wheel Alignment". Wheel Alignment

CAUTION:
After adjusting camber, be sure to check toe-in.

TOE-IN

Without RAS





- If toe-in is exceeds the standard value, adjust with adjusting bolt
(1) in rear lower link (2).

Toe-In: Refer to "Wheel Alignment". Wheel Alignment

CAUTION:
Be sure to adjust equally on right and left side with adjusting bolt.
- If toe-in is not still within the specification, inspect and replace any damaged or worn suspension parts.
